Package holidays are organized by a tour operator and sold to a consumer by a travel agent. Some travel agents are employees of tour operators, others are independent. A packaged holiday to Kenya consists of transport and accommodation advertised and sold together by a vendor known as a tour operator. Other services may be provided like a rental car, activities or outings during the holiday. Transport can be via charter airline. Package holidays are a form of product bundling.

Situated on the equator, Kenyan holidays boast stunning scenery, an abundance of wildlife including the ‘big five’, rich savannas and snow capped Mount Kenya, making this beautiful country perfect for your holidays. Being a tropical country certain activities are not possible e.g. skiing.
However they are many other activities available in Kenya i.e.
- Bird Watching
- Walking safaris
- Game trekking
- Snow-capped Kenya Mountain climbing
- Night game viewing in National parks
- Horseback safaris in National Parks
- Bungee Jumping
- White water rafting in major Kenyan rivers
- Kenyan lake vacation activities like boating
- Dhow trips and dinners
- Lake park visits
- River tour
- Camping in national parks
- Overland tour
- Visits to river parks and lodge parks among many other activities.
Package holidays to Kenya are advantageous. Several years ago booking a holiday could be a very stressful task. This is because one would have had to have booked the flights and accommodation plus sort out things such as vehicle hire and travel insurance. For example, once you had booked the flights you needed to try and find a hotel that had availability at the same time and then you needed to find things such as car rental as well.
Getting all these things coordinated together can be very difficult especially if you are planning on going away during the peak season. Trying to organize everything at the same time and getting everything done in time puts a bit of a burden on the holiday before it even begins. Package holidays to Kenya come with all these things included so all you have to do is select the holiday that you want and everything else is done for you.
However, thanks to the invention of package holidays, booking a trip couldn’t be easier. So many companies now offer package holidays to Kenya and they can range from simply just flights and accommodation to packages that include absolutely everything you will need for your holiday.
Years back, one had to book everything separately and it was difficult to realize the actual cost of the whole holiday. Most often one found that they were more than likely going to find that they had actually spent a lot more than what they had planned. However, with packaged holidays one has the price right in front of them as well as a description of everything that the price includes. This means that one can practically and comfortably plan to save for his or her holiday to Kenya.

Luxury safaris in Kenya are exceptional in that tourists are flown to see the wildlife and country, once on the ground; they are accommodated in luxury exclusive tented camp with many comforts of home. Generally, when booking a safari to Kenya, the best time to go on safari is over the drier months, when the grass is short and sighting animals is so much easier. But in areas such as the Mara, the animals are so plentiful that you are going to see lots of them regardless of the season.
The peak tourist season in Kenya falls around January to February and July to August. April to June is the low season and prices for accommodation in the lodges can be as much as 40% lower than in the high season.
It is generally recommended to take an escorted Kenya safari tour package that includes transport, park fees and accommodation. The reason for this is that the tour guides are usually well versed about the animals, where to find them, how to get there and other such useful local knowledge.
